AECOM is seeking a Waste Characterization Specialist to be based in Houston, TX Freeport, TX, or Midland, MI.

At AECOM, we’re delivering a better world. We believe infrastructure creates opportunity for everyone. Whether it’s improving your commute, keeping the lights on, providing access to clean water or transforming skylines, our work helps people and communities thrive. Our clients trust us to bring together the best people, ideas, technical expertise and digital solutions to our work in transportation, buildings, water, the environment and new energy. We’re one global team – over 50,000 strong – driven by a common purpose to deliver a better world.

The Waste Characterization Specialist will contribute to a technically diverse team that provides on-site consultative support at client facilities. The successful candidate must be able to quickly learn the client’s internal processes for waste management and initially works under a peer review process to evaluate performance on assigned tasks.

Position responsibilities include but are not limited to:

  • Provides technical guidance related to RCRA (40CFR), Waste characterization, and Waste regulation in response to client requests. Evaluates and responds to client phone calls, e-mail, and inquiries about RCRA regulations, Waste Management, Waste Characterization, Waste, TCEQ, RCRA, Lab Packs, analytical requirements, type of waste containers recommended, options for waste disposals sites, etc.
  • Enters data into client-based software which is used to manage waste characterization data.
  • Actively participates in maintaining a safe work environment and supporting a culture of safety as evidenced in approach to daily activities and projects.
  • Supports regulatory compliance through appropriate documentation for lab packs; waste stream characterization and manifesting by reviewing lab pack forms for correct RCRA classification and assign a proper DOT shipping description.
  • Performs waste audits, waste tracking, sampling for waste analysis, develop procedures, and container labeling or placarding.
  • Confers with the client to obtain accurate and complete information to properly characterize waste.
